Despite a yellow alert, a forecast for thunderstorms, intense downpours and frequent lightning, the club BBQ and Paella evening went ahead as planned. The weather remained calm all day, but, just as the BBQ was firing up, the heavens decided to open. Unperturbed Steven braved the torrential rain under an umbrella to provide a scrumptious BBQ of chicken, burgers and sausages whilst inside Jane, Janet & Janet’s daughter slaved over the cooker with 3 extra-large paella pans. Together they catered for almost one hundred people. A tall order in those conditions!

Spanish music created the atmosphere whilst the storm raged outside. Shaun introduced some themed games to keep everyone entertained which included a touch of flamenco dancing that amused members whilst they waited for their food. 

The first HBBC ‘100 Square’ draw in aid of our Centenary Celebration Fund was completed and the winners drawn: Jane Lee won £50, Dave Knight won £30 and Rusell Cooper won £20.
